  • Patent number: 11989808
    Abstract: Aspects presented herein include systems and methods for editing images (still or video images). In embodiments, edit information is captures and associate with an edited image (e.g., a “remix” image). The remix image and its associated edit information may be readily shared with other users. In embodiments, users can see the creator's editing steps used to achieve the end result via interactive “cards” that may be displayed with the remix image. In embodiments, a player application uses the captured edit information to allow users to “replay” some or all of those edits on an image. The remix-replay embodiments provide: (1) unique ways for capturing edits and parameter adjustments for being applied onto a different image; (2) unique ways for observing how the image was edited for learning how to replicate edits; and (3) unique ways for applying some or all of those edits during editing.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: August 16, 2022
    Date of Patent: May 21, 2024
    Assignee: PICSART, INC.
    Inventors: Hovhannes Avoyan, Artavazd Mehrabyan, Lusine Harutyunyan, Mikayel Vardanyan, Aram Mkhitaryan
